Buy / Sell / Rent almost anything - anywhere
search
location_on
arrow_circle_down
Sort by Categories
Solar Panel Installers in UK in London, UK - INDIA
As the UK No.1 Quote Comparison Site for solar panels and solar batteries installer, Get a free quotes today to save up to 70% on energy bills.
https://www.comparequotesguru.co.uk/solar-panels/
https://www.comparequotesguru.co.uk/solar-panels/

